2. Key Factors to Consider
Curriculum and Specializations: Evaluate the curriculum offered by the dance school. Does it align with your interests? Look for schools that offer a variety of dance styles, such as ballet, jazz, hip-hop, and contemporary.
Instructor Qualifications: Research the qualifications and experience of the instructors. Experienced and highly trained teachers can significantly impact your learning experience.
Facilities and Equipment: Assess the school's facilities, including dance studios, flooring, and equipment. Well-maintained facilities contribute to a safe and effective learning environment.
Class Size and Student-to-Teacher Ratio: Smaller class sizes allow for more personalized instruction. Check the student-to-teacher ratio to ensure adequate attention for each student.
3. Visiting and Observing
Attend a Trial Class: Many dance schools offer trial classes or observation opportunities. Take advantage of these to experience the teaching style and classroom environment firsthand.
Speak with Current Students and Parents: Gather feedback from current students and parents about their experiences with the school. Their insights can provide valuable information about the school's reputation and atmosphere.
4. Cost and Commitment
Tuition Fees: Compare tuition fees and any additional costs, such as uniforms, costumes, or performance fees. Ensure the costs align with your budget.
Class Schedules and Flexibility: Check the class schedules and determine if they fit with your availability. Flexibility in class times can be important for balancing dance with other commitments.
